AI测试入门:什么是 LangChain(LLM的应用开发框架)?

AI测试入门:什么是 LangChain(LLM的应用开发框架)?

    • 1. 什么是 LangChain?
    • 2. LangChain 的组件
    • 3. LangChain 的架构
      • 3.1 数据处理模块
      • 3.2 模型管理模块
      • 3.3 应用接口模块
      • 3.4 监控与管理模块
    • 4. LangChain 的核心功能
      • 4.1 自动数据清洗
      • 4.2 预训练模型集成
      • 4.3 模型优化与调优
      • 4.4 可视化工具
      • 4.5 一键部署
    • 5. LangChain 的应用场景
      • 5.1 智能客服
      • 5.2 内容生成
      • 5.3 情感分析
      • 5.4 翻译和摘要
    • 6. 如何使用 LangChain
      • 6.1 安装 LangChain
      • 6.2 数据准备
      • 6.3 数据处理
      • 6.4 模型训练
      • 6.5 模型评估
      • 6.6 模型部署
    • 7. 大模型、AI-Agent、 LangChain之间的关系
      • 7.1 大模型与 LangChain
      • 7.2 大模型与 AI-Agent
      • 7.3 AI-Agent 与 LangChain
    • 总结

1. 什么是 LangChain?

LangChain 是一个用于构建语言模型应用的开发框架,旨在简化和加速自然语言处理(NLP)任务的实现。

LangChain作为一个开发框架,功能特点如下:

  • 模块化设计:LangChain采用模块化的设计原则,使得开发者可以根据项目需求灵活选择和组合不同的组件。这种设计不仅提高了代码的可维护性,也便于进行扩展和迭代。

  • 集成多种语言模型:LangChain支持集成多种先进的语言模型,如GPT、BERT等,为开发者提供了强大的NLP能力。这些模型可以处理各种复杂的语言任务,包括但不限于文本生成、翻译、摘要、情感分析等。

  • 易于使用的API:LangChain提供了一套简洁明了的API,使得开发者可以轻松地将语言模型集成到自己的应用程序中。无论是Web应用、移动应用还是桌面应用,LangChain都能提供相应的支持。

  • 高度可定制:LangChain允许开发者根据特定的业务场景定制模型的行为。通过调整模型参数、训练数据和提示

你可能感兴趣的:(AI测试:从入门到进阶,人工智能,langchain)